A Proposed Strategy for Research Misconduct Policy: A Review on Misconduct Management in Health Research System Publisher



Djalalinia S1, 2 ; Owlia P1, 3 ; Afzali HM4 ; Ghanei M1 ; Peykari N1, 2
Authors

Source: International Journal of Preventive Medicine Published:2016


Abstract

Background: Today, with the rapid growth of scientific production, research misconduct has become a worldwide problem. This article is intended to introduce the successful experience on the management of research paper misconducts in the field of health research. Methods: Our aim was to design and develop the strategy for research misconduct policy. Focusing on the national regulatory system, we developed a hierarchical model for paper misconduct policy in all the medical sciences universities and their affiliated research units. Results: Through our regulatory policy for paper misconduct management, specific protocol was followed in the field of health research publications through which the capabilities of covering the four main elements of prevention, investigation, punishment, and correction have come together. Conclusions: Considering the proposed strategy, regarding the strengths and weaknesses, utilization of evaluation tool can be one of the best strategies to achieving the prospective of health research papers by 2025. © 2016 International Journal of Preventive Medicine.
